What Are Dark Jokes?

Dark jokes are a form of humor that often touches on topics considered taboo or sensitive. These jokes usually involve themes like death, tragedy, illness, or misfortune, and they rely heavily on irony, sarcasm, and a dry sense of humor. While many find them offensive, others see them as a way to cope with life’s darker moments.

Think of it this way: dark humor isn’t about making light of serious issues, but rather about finding a way to laugh at the absurdity of life, even when things aren’t going well. It’s a tool, really—a way for people to process grief, anxiety, or fear through laughter. And sometimes, that’s exactly what someone needs.

Why Do People Laugh at Dark Jokes?

Why do we laugh at things that aren’t supposed to be funny? Well, it turns out there's a bit of psychology behind it. Laughing at dark jokes can be a form of emotional release, a way to deal with stress, fear, or trauma. It’s kind of like the idea that sometimes, the only thing left to do when everything goes wrong is laugh.

Some studies suggest that people who enjoy dark humor may be more intelligent or emotionally stable than those who don’t. That might sound a bit odd, but the idea is that being able to find humor in dark topics shows a certain level of cognitive complexity and emotional resilience. So if you find yourself laughing at something grim, know that you’re not alone—and you might just be more in tune with life’s darker realities.

Dark Jokes vs. Black Comedy

You might hear the terms “dark jokes” and “black comedy” used interchangeably, but they’re not exactly the same. Black comedy is a broader genre that includes literature, film, and theater, often using humor to explore serious or disturbing themes. Dark jokes, on the other hand, are typically short, punchy, and meant to provoke an immediate reaction—usually a mix of laughter and discomfort.

Black comedy tends to be more nuanced and often has a satirical edge, while dark jokes lean more toward shock value. Both have their place in humor, but they serve different purposes. How to Enjoy Dark Humor Responsibly

Dark humor can be a great stress reliever, but it’s important to know when and where to use it. Here are a few tips for enjoying dark jokes without offending anyone:

  • Know your audience—some people just won’t get it.
  • Avoid sensitive topics in formal or professional settings.
  • Don’t make jokes about real-life tragedies or personal grief.
  • Be ready to apologize if someone takes offense.

Humor is subjective, and what one person finds funny, another might find deeply offensive. So while dark jokes can be a great way to cope, they’re best shared among friends who understand the tone and intent behind them.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are dark jokes offensive?

That really depends on the person hearing them. Some people find dark jokes hilarious, while others consider them disrespectful or in poor taste. It’s important to gauge the audience and setting before cracking one of these jokes.

Why do people make dark jokes?

People make dark jokes for a variety of reasons. Sometimes it’s a coping mechanism, other times it’s just about finding humor in the absurdity of life. Either way, it’s a deeply personal and subjective form of humor.

Can dark humor be healthy?

Yes, in moderation. Laughing at dark jokes can be a way to process difficult emotions and relieve stress. Just like any kind of humor, it’s all about balance and knowing when it’s appropriate.
